Mercurial > dive4elements > river
changeset 1556:3324ef9d8341
First step to implement WQSimpleArrayPanel.createOld().
flys-client/trunk@3795 c6561f87-3c4e-4783-a992-168aeb5c3f6f
author | Ingo Weinzierl <ingo.weinzierl@intevation.de> |
---|---|
date | Fri, 27 Jan 2012 13:02:46 +0000 (2012-01-27) |
parents | c057ef91b268 |
children | 964e90c5b4c1 |
files | flys-client/ChangeLog flys-client/src/main/java/de/intevation/flys/client/client/ui/WQSimpleArrayPanel.java |
diffstat | 2 files changed, 34 insertions(+), 3 deletions(-) [+] |
line wrap: on
line diff
--- a/flys-client/ChangeLog Fri Jan 27 13:02:38 2012 +0000 +++ b/flys-client/ChangeLog Fri Jan 27 13:02:46 2012 +0000 @@ -11,6 +11,11 @@ 2012-01-27 Ingo Weinzierl <ingo@intevation.de> + * src/main/java/de/intevation/flys/client/client/ui/WQSimpleArrayPanel.java: + Implemented the first part of createOld(). TODO: display selected data. + +2012-01-27 Ingo Weinzierl <ingo@intevation.de> + * src/main/java/de/intevation/flys/client/shared/model/RangeData.java: New interface for ranges that declares two methods getUpper() and getLower().
--- a/flys-client/src/main/java/de/intevation/flys/client/client/ui/WQSimpleArrayPanel.java Fri Jan 27 13:02:38 2012 +0000 +++ b/flys-client/src/main/java/de/intevation/flys/client/client/ui/WQSimpleArrayPanel.java Fri Jan 27 13:02:46 2012 +0000 @@ -14,6 +14,7 @@ import com.smartgwt.client.widgets.form.fields.events.BlurHandler; import com.smartgwt.client.widgets.form.fields.events.ChangedEvent; import com.smartgwt.client.widgets.form.fields.events.ChangedHandler; +import com.smartgwt.client.widgets.layout.HLayout; import com.smartgwt.client.widgets.layout.VLayout; import de.intevation.flys.client.shared.model.Data; @@ -68,9 +69,34 @@ @Override - public Canvas createOld(DataList data) { - // TODO IMPLEMENT ME - return new Canvas(); + public Canvas createOld(DataList dataList) { + Data data = dataList.get(0); + DataItem[] items = data.getItems(); + + HLayout layout = new HLayout(); + VLayout valueContainer = new VLayout(); + + Label label = new Label(dataList.getLabel()); + label.setWidth(200); + label.setHeight(20); + + // TODO Display mode and selected values + Label mode = new Label("TODO: IMPLEMENT MODE"); + mode.setHeight(20); + mode.setWidth(150); + + Label values = new Label("TODO: IMPLEMENT VALUES"); + values.setHeight(20); + values.setWidth(150); + + valueContainer.addMember(mode); + valueContainer.addMember(values); + + layout.addMember(label); + layout.addMember(valueContainer); + layout.addMember(getBackButton(dataList.getState())); + + return layout; }